Transaction 76154c3409968c48c6e5034f4df173c5c6938f8472b1abd68e0204e0f4e383e5
1 Input
1 Output
-
76154c3409968c48c6e5034f4df173c5c6938f8472b1abd68e0204e0f4e383e5:0
- value
- 109599
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d80832238e68e28c1bb7040efb1e377aee003e2a OP_EQUAL
- address
- 3MPHhSJiJ47narwuuuRVDarzPg4VJKehFC